describe how the type of rock influences river erosion​

Answers

The type of rock has several factors that influence how easily it is eroded by rivers:

1. Hardness: Softer rocks like sandstone, shale and mudstone erode more easily than hard rocks like granite, basalt and slate. Rivers can carve channels and form canyons more rapidly in soft rocks.

2. Grain size: Rocks with larger grain sizes, like conglomerate, tend to be stronger and more resistant to erosion. Finer-grained rocks are weaker and more easily eroded.

3. Cementation: Strongly cemented rocks, where the mineral grains are firmly bonded together, erode at a slower rate than loosely cemented or unconsolidated rocks. Limestone is an example of a cemented rock, while shale has loosely bound mineral grains.

4. Fracturing: Rocks that are highly fractured, jointed or faulted erode more quickly than massive unfractured rocks. Water can penetrate deep into cracked rocks, accelerating erosion.

5. Composition: Quartz-rich rocks like sandstone and quartzite tend to be more resistant to weathering and erosion. Limestone, dolomite and other carbonate rocks erode very easily due to dissolution in acidic water. Clay-rich rocks are also weak and prone to erosion.

6. Layering: Rocks with easily erodible layers, like shale, sandstone and limestone, erode faster than massive homogenous rocks. Rivers can work their way down along layer boundaries.

7. Weathering: Pre-existing weathering and damage makes rocks more susceptible to erosion. Fresh, unweathered rocks will naturally resist erosion better than weathered, altered rocks.

All of these factors ultimately determine how fast or slowly a river can erode a given type of rock. Harder, finer-grained, weakly cemented rocks will erode quickly, while softer, coarser-grained, strongly cemented rocks can resist erosion far more effectively.

4. Identify Pu
tunnel and meltwater
stream where eskers will
form

Answers

The location where eskers will form is where the meltwater stream flowed through a tunnel under the glacier.

Eskers are long winding ridges of sand and gravel that are formed by meltwater streams that flowed in tunnels beneath glaciers. As the meltwater flows through these tunnels, it deposits sediment that gets left behind when the glacier retreats.  

As the glaciers melted, the sand and gravel deposited by the streams remained, creating these distinctive landforms. Eskers can range in length from a few hundred meters to hundreds of kilometers, and they can be tens of meters high and several meters wide.

what is it social impact of volcanoes​

Answers

Answer:

Volcanic eruptions can have significant social impacts on communities and societies. Here are some of the social effects that can arise from volcanic activity:

1. Displacement and Loss of Homes: Volcanic eruptions can force people to evacuate their homes due to the immediate threat posed by lava flows, pyroclastic flows, ashfall, or toxic gases. Displacement often leads to the loss of livelihoods, disruption of social networks, and the need for temporary or permanent relocation.

2. Human Casualties and Injuries: Volcanic eruptions can result in the loss of human lives and cause injuries. The direct hazards associated with eruptions, such as volcanic gases, ashfall, lahars (mudflows), and volcanic projectiles, can pose risks to human safety.

3. Health Risks: Volcanic ash and gases released during eruptions can have adverse effects on human health. Fine ash particles can irritate the respiratory system, leading to respiratory problems, especially among vulnerable groups such as children, the elderly, and individuals with pre-existing respiratory conditions. Toxic gases, such as sulfur dioxide, can cause respiratory distress and other health complications.

4. Infrastructure Damage: Volcanic eruptions can damage infrastructure, including buildings, roads, bridges, and utilities such as water and electricity supply systems. This damage can disrupt transportation, communication, and access to essential services, further impacting the social fabric of affected communities.

5. Economic Disruption: Volcanic eruptions can have a significant economic impact, particularly in regions that heavily rely on agriculture, tourism, or natural resources. Destruction of crops, loss of livestock, damage to infrastructure, and reduced tourism can lead to a decline in local economies and income sources. This, in turn, can exacerbate poverty, unemployment, and social inequalities.

6. Psychological and Social Well-being: The experience of living near an active volcano and the uncertainties associated with volcanic eruptions can cause stress, anxiety, and psychological trauma among affected individuals. Disruptions to daily life, the loss of homes or loved ones, and the fear of future eruptions can impact mental well-being and social cohesion.

7. Cultural and Social Disruption: Volcanic eruptions can also result in the loss or damage of cultural heritage sites, sacred places, and traditional practices that hold significance for local communities. This can disrupt cultural traditions and social cohesion, leading to a sense of loss and identity challenges.

It is important to note that the severity of these social impacts can vary depending on the size and type of eruption, proximity to populated areas, preparedness and response measures in place, and the resilience of affected communities. Efforts to mitigate these social impacts involve effective disaster preparedness, early warning systems, evacuation plans, community engagement, and support for affected populations in terms of relief, rehabilitation, and long-term recovery.

Where does it rain the most and why?

Answers

The place where it rains the most on Earth is Mawsynram, a village in the Indian state of Meghalaya. It receives an average of about 467 inches (11,871 millimeters) of rainfall annually. The reason why it rains so much in Mawsynram is due to its location. The village is located in the Khasi Hills, which are part of the Garo-Khasi range in the northeast region of India. This region receives strong monsoon winds that bring moist air from the Bay of Bengal, causing heavy rainfall. Additionally, the hills and mountains in the area cause the moist air to rise, cool and condense, resulting in even more rain

Answer:

3. Deltas don't form at every river mouth because the formation of a delta depends on a variety of factors, including the amount of sediment carried by the river, the strength and direction of ocean currents, and the shape of the coastline. If the river carries a large amount of sediment and the ocean currents are weak, a delta is more likely to form. However, if the river carries less sediment or the ocean currents are strong, the sediment may be carried away from the river mouth and deposited elsewhere. Additionally, if the coastline is steep or rocky, it may be less conducive to the formation of a delta.

4. There are several types of estuaries, which are classified based on their water circulation patterns. The three main types of estuaries are salt wedge estuaries, partially mixed estuaries, and well-mixed estuaries.

- Salt wedge estuaries are characterized by a layer of saltwater that flows along the bottom of the estuary, with fresher water flowing on top. These types of estuaries are common in areas with a high tidal range and low river flow.

- Partially mixed estuaries have a more even distribution of saltwater and freshwater, with some mixing occurring between the two layers. These types of estuaries are common in areas with moderate tidal ranges and river flow.

- Well-mixed estuaries have a more uniform distribution of saltwater and freshwater, with significant mixing occurring between the two layers. These types of estuaries are common in areas with low tidal ranges and high river flow.

"Explain the parameters by which water is classified as fresh and saltwater."​

Answers

Water is classified as fresh or saltwater based on its salinity, which is the amount of dissolved salt and other minerals in the water. Freshwater has a low salt concentration, generally less than 0.5 parts per thousand (ppt), while saltwater has a high salt concentration, usually around 35 ppt. Other parameters that can be used to classify water include temperature, pH, and dissolved oxygen levels, but salinity is the primary factor that determines whether water is considered fresh or saltwater.

Which control of weather and climate predominately affect Ethiopian climate? How?how our forefathers do reacts changing of climate?

Answers

The control of weather and climate that predominately affects Ethiopian climate is the intertropical convergence zone (ITCZ). This is a region where the trade winds from the northern and southern hemispheres meet, causing moist air to rise and form precipitation.

The ITCZ shifts north and south of the equator throughout the year, bringing the rainy season to different regions of Ethiopia at different times. In addition, Ethiopia's high elevation and topography play a role in its climate, with cooler temperatures and higher rainfall in mountainous areas.
Our forefathers in Ethiopia have long recognized and adapted to changes in climate. Traditional farming practices include crop rotation and terracing to manage soil moisture and prevent erosion. Pastoralists have moved their herds to different grazing areas depending on the season and available resources. Ethiopian culture also includes many rituals and ceremonies that honor and seek blessings from the natural environment, reflecting a deep connection to and respect for the land and its climate patterns.
Ethiopian climate is predominantly affected by factors such as elevation, proximity to the equator, and the Intertropical Convergence Zone (ITCZ). Elevation causes varying temperature ranges in different regions, while the equator results in a relatively stable climate throughout the year. The ITCZ, which is the region where trade winds from the Northern and Southern Hemispheres meet, influences rainfall patterns.
Our forefathers adapted to changing climate conditions by adopting agricultural practices suited for their environment, such as terracing, irrigation, and crop rotation. They also relied on traditional knowledge and experiences to predict weather patterns and make decisions about planting and harvesting times.

In the MIDWEST, what type of severe weather affects the general conditions of a region over a long period of time?

Answers

Answer:

In the Midwest, one type of severe weather that can affect the general conditions of a region over a long period of time is drought. Drought occurs when there is a prolonged period of abnormally low precipitation that can lead to a shortage of water resources and impact agriculture, wildlife, and other aspects of the environment. The Midwest region is particularly vulnerable to drought because it lies in the transition zone between humid conditions in the east and arid conditions in the west, and is also home to large agricultural areas that rely on consistent rainfall for their crops. Additionally, drought can be exacerbated by climate change, which is predicted to increase the frequency and severity of extreme weather events in the Midwest and other regions around the world.

what are the two main output of weathering and erosion? ​

Answers

The two main outputs of weathering and erosion are sediment and dissolved minerals.Weathering is the process by which rocks and minerals are broken down into smaller pieces by physical, chemical, or biological means. Erosion is the process by which these smaller pieces of rock and soil are transported and removed from their original location by agents such as water, wind, or ice.As a result of weathering and erosion, rocks and minerals are broken down into sediment, which can consist of a variety of particle sizes from clay and silt to sand and gravel. Sediment can be transported by water or wind and deposited in new locations.In addition, weathering can also result in the release of dissolved minerals into the water or soil, which can be used by plants and animals or transported to other locations.Overall, the outputs of weathering and erosion play an important role in shaping the landscape, creating new habitats for plants and animals, and contributing to the nutrient cycle of ecosystems.
